Construction disturbing over one (1) acre must meet certain requirements and develop a Storm Water Pollution Prevention Plan (SWPPP) to mitigate sediment and other storm water pollutants originating from improperly managed construction projects.

Wood County has adopted TMACOG’s SWPPP submission requirements. The goal is to simplify the site plan review process while satisfying Ohio EPA’s Construction General Permit (OHC000005) requirements. This process and the required documentation listed below have been adopted by many jurisdictions in Northwest Ohio.

Lot Construction

Individual lot construction, even if it disturbs under the one (1) acre threshold, is still subject to Wood County’s Erosion and Sediment Control Regulations if it is part of a common plan of development or sale (e.g. lot in a platted subdivision). If your home construction meets this standard, please complete and submit the individual lot construction form.

Rural Residential Development

Residential home construction in Lake, Middleton, Perrysburg, or Troy Townships which disturbs over one (1) acre, but is not part of a larger common plan of development or sale, is subject to Wood County’s Erosion and Sediment Control Regulations. Home builders should complete and submit the lot construction form for such sites. Fees for rural residential development are available in our Fee Schedule. Fees must be made payable to the “Wood County Engineer”.  All fees must be received prior to the application approval.
